Bridgeport Police Tuesday night took a local man into custody after fleeing from authorities.
44-year-old Derek Lynn of Bridgeport was charged with Driving Under the Influence (Alcohol), Illegal Transportation of Alcohol, Fleeing and Eluding Police, and Parking (No Parking Area). No other details surrounding the incident were given in the arrest report. He was booked into the Lawrence County Jail and was being held there pending a detention hearing.
